Perovskite Solar Cells
Perovskite solar cells represent a rapidly developing next-generation solar technology. These thin-film cells offer the potential for high efficiencies (approaching silicon-based cells) at significantly lower manufacturing costs. Python (with Pandas/SciPy/Statsmodels)
Python has become the dominant language in data science due to its readability and massive ecosystem. While it is a general-purpose language, libraries like Pandas, SciPy, Statsmodels, and Scikit-learn provide powerful statistical and machine learning capabilities.
